This vintage photograph captures the image of a Kabyle man from Algeria, North Africa, during the 19th century. The Kabyle people are an indigenous Berber ethnic group, known for their distinctive culture and traditions, which have survived through the centuries. The man in the photograph is dressed in traditional attire, with a red fez cap and a long, flowing robe. He is standing in front of a backdrop of ancient architecture, which speaks to the rich history and complex layers of Algerian culture. The photograph, taken during the 1870s, 1880s, or 1890s, is an ethnographic record of a people and a place that have long been shaped by the interplay of various civilizations. The building in the background, with its intricate arches and ornate details, is a testament to the region's architectural heritage. The city or town in the background, with its narrow streets and traditional houses, offers a glimpse into the daily life of the Kabyle people during this era. The photograph is part of an album, likely belonging to a traveler or an explorer, who captured images of the diverse people and places they encountered during their journeys. The vintage photograph, with its albumen print process, adds to its historical significance, as this method was widely used during the Victorian era for producing high-quality, detailed images. This photograph is a valuable historical artifact that offers insights into the early days of Algerian history, as well as the cultural and ethnic diversity of North Africa during the 19th century.
